Responsibilities:

At the core of an Accounts Executive’s responsibilities lies the meticulous management of financial transactions and records. They are tasked with maintaining accurate ledgers, overseeing accounts payable and receivable, and ensuring compliance with financial regulations and standards. Moreover, they play a crucial role in preparing financial statements, budgets, and reports, providing invaluable insights for strategic decision-making. Collaborating closely with internal teams and external stakeholders, Accounts Executives contribute to the financial health and sustainability of the organization.

Skills Required:

Financial Acumen: A deep understanding of accounting principles, financial processes, and regulatory frameworks is imperative. Proficiency in financial software and tools is also beneficial for efficient data management and analysis.Attention to Detail: Given the precision required in financial management, an Accounts Executive must possess keen attention to detail to avoid errors and discrepancies in records and reports.

Analytical Thinking: The ability to analyze financial data and derive meaningful conclusions is essential. Accounts Executives often need to identify trends, assess risks, and propose strategic recommendations based on financial insights.Communication: Effective communication skills are vital for liaising with various stakeholders, conveying financial information clearly, and fostering collaborative relationships across departments.

Time Management: With multiple tasks and deadlines to manage, strong time management skills enable Accounts Executives to prioritize effectively and ensure timely completion of financial activities.Integrity and Ethics: Upholding integrity and ethical standards is non-negotiable in handling financial information and transactions. Trust and reliability are paramount in this role.

The Role of an Accounts Executive:

At its core, the Accounts Executive role revolves around the meticulous management of financial processes, ensuring accuracy, compliance, and strategic insights. In 2024, this role encompasses a diverse range of responsibilities, including:

  1. Financial Reporting and Analysis: Accounts Executives are tasked with preparing comprehensive financial reports, analyzing data trends, and deriving actionable insights to support strategic decision-making. With the advent of advanced analytics tools and technologies, Accounts Executives leverage data-driven approaches to enhance financial forecasting and optimize resource allocation.
  2. Compliance and Risk Management: In an era marked by heightened regulatory scrutiny and cybersecurity threats, Accounts Executives play a pivotal role in ensuring compliance with evolving regulations and safeguarding financial assets against potential risks. This includes implementing robust internal controls, conducting audits, and staying abreast of emerging regulatory requirements.
  3. Technology Integration: The proliferation of financial technologies (FinTech) has revolutionized traditional accounting practices, prompting Accounts Executives to embrace automation, artificial intelligence, and blockchain solutions. By leveraging cutting-edge technologies, Accounts Executives streamline processes, enhance accuracy, and drive operational efficiency across financial functions.
  4. Strategic Financial Planning: Beyond transactional tasks, Accounts Executives contribute to long-term financial planning initiatives, collaborating with senior management to develop strategic goals, forecast future financial performance, and identify opportunities for growth and optimization.

Emerging Trends Shaping the Accounts Executive Role:

Remote Work and Virtual Collaboration: The COVID-19 pandemic has accelerated the adoption of remote work practices, transforming the way Accounts Executives collaborate with colleagues, clients, and stakeholders. Virtual communication tools, cloud-based accounting software, and secure digital platforms have become indispensable assets, enabling seamless collaboration and remote access to financial data.Sustainability and ESG Reporting: As environmental, social, and governance (ESG) considerations gain prominence in corporate agendas, Accounts Executives are increasingly involved in sustainability reporting and ESG disclosure initiatives. This entails tracking sustainability metrics, assessing environmental impact, and integrating ESG principles into financial reporting frameworks.

Cybersecurity and Data Privacy: With cyber threats becoming more sophisticated, Accounts Executives are tasked with strengthening cybersecurity measures, safeguarding sensitive financial information, and ensuring compliance with data privacy regulations such as GDPR and CCPA.Evolving Regulatory Landscape: Rapid changes in regulatory frameworks, including tax reforms, accounting standards updates, and international trade policies, necessitate continuous education and adaptation for Accounts Executives to maintain compliance and mitigate regulatory risks.
